An IP address is a number unique to a connection to the internet. Your house has an IP address, and most websites have their own IP address (answers.com's is 67.196.156.65). A domain name is the name of a website. answers.com's is "answers.com". A domain is basically a nickname for an IP. For example, one of Google's IPs is 74.125.228.96. If you enter this in your browser, you will be sent to google.com.

The domain name and the IP address (the physical address of the computer) are both the internet address of the site. The IP is the actual address and the domain name, how it is usually known, is linked to the IP address using a DNS (Domain Name System). IP addresses are assigned by the ISP, the organization that supplies the internet connection. Changing the ISP means changing the IP address. However, the owner of the web site still owns the domain name. If a site is moved, the domain name does not change, but the DNS records (the physical directory listing all the domain names with their corresponding IP addresses) has to be fixed to reflect the new IP address for the Domain Name.

The universal resource locator (URL) of a web page is the IP address of the server and the path of the web page upon that server. The IP address may be mapped to a domain name registered with a domain name service (DNS), thus we can use the IP address or the domain name to identify the server.
A DNS (Domain Name Service) server can find an IP address for a computer when the fully qualified domain name is known.
A DNS server takes a domain or computer name and returns an IP address. This is a transparent function that is related to websurfing and many other network processes. A DNS server translates a computer or domain name to the associated IP address.
The protocol used to translate an IP address to a domain name is DNS (Domain Name System). This IP to domain name mapping is stored as DNS record files under Domain Name Servers.
